New Paltz Baseball's Season Ends In Loss
CORTLAND, N.Y. – The State University of New York at New Paltz baseball team (18-21, 5-13 SUNYAC) crawled out of a 9-0 hole and put the tying run at the plate in the sixth, but No. 7 SUNY Cortland (31-7-1, 16-2 SUNYAC) enjoyed a two-run sixth and four-run seventh to come away with a 15-5 State University of New York Athletic Conference (SUNYAC) victory over the Hawks on Sunday afternoon at Wallace Field. It marked the final game of the 2012 for New Paltz.
